molly wrote:
How do I make it blue like the tute?
you dont want to make it blue, molly, you want it to be transparent

alpha select your path
shrink
activate Balloon layer
add layermask 'From Selection' and 'Invert'


and then you blur the layermask

Esper,

That's an interesting point. After your post, I went back to the 'text' layer and tried to reshape the 'N' (and 'S') with the eraser tool. But the hollow area in the top of the 'N' is only 13px wide in it's original form, and in the text we grow the selection by 20px. Needless to say, I still had the problem no matter how much I thinned the letter... we would need >40px of space to give the 'N' any definition.

Do you know of a workaround?
